DETAILED DESCRIPTION OF THE PREFERRED EMBODIMENTS An embodiment of a container for rail freight transportation according to the present invention will be described with reference to the drawings. 1 and 5
In FIG. 5, A is a rail freight transport container that is removably mounted on the cargo bed b1 of the freight train b as shown in FIG. 5, and is composed of the outer frame 1, the support body 2, and the floor body 3. Basically composed.

【0010】そして、前記した外框体1は、四方を囲繞
させた側壁部材4a,4bと天井部材5とによって底部
を開放するように箱状に形成させてあって、内部には所
定の容積を有する空洞部6を設けてある。
The outer frame 1 is formed in a box shape so that the bottom is opened by the side wall members 4a and 4b that surround the four sides and the ceiling member 5, and a predetermined volume is provided inside. There is provided a cavity 6 having

【0011】なお、側壁部材4aは、外框体1の前後側
における両壁部に配設してあって、図1において丸印の
拡大図に示すように、最外側と最内側とに設けたアルミ
板4a1,4a2の間にポリスチレンフォーム等からな
る断熱材4a3を設けることで、外框体1全体を軽量に
形成させることができると共に、気密性や断熱性,耐久
性に優れるものである。
The side wall members 4a are provided on both front and rear walls of the outer frame 1, and are provided on the outermost and innermost sides as shown in the enlarged view of the circle in FIG. By providing the heat insulating material 4a3 made of polystyrene foam or the like between the aluminum plates 4a1 and 4a2, the entire outer frame 1 can be formed to be lightweight, and the airtightness, heat insulating property, and durability are excellent. .

Further, the side wall members 4b are arranged on both wall portions on the left and right sides of the outer frame 1, and an opening is provided in one or both of them, and a double door or a sliding door is provided in the opening. I have my body attached.

The support body 2 is provided below the outer frame body 1, is integrally attached to the outer frame body 1, and is fixed to the cargo carrier b1 of the freight train b by the fixing means 7.
An abutting body 8 that abuts the upper surface of the cargo bed b1 at the lowermost side thereof.
Have. The side wall members 4a and 4b are the same as the support member 2
Mounted on. Furthermore, in place of this support 2,
Hole-shaped locking bodies (fork pockets) 16 that allow forks of a forklift or the like to be engaged and disengaged are provided at a plurality of locations.

Further, the fixing means 7 is provided with a projecting body 9 projectingly provided on the lower surface of the supporting body 2 so as to be detachably engaged with a sandwiching member (not shown) provided on the cargo carrier b1 side of the freight train b. , When it is placed on the loading platform b1, it is prevented from moving in the front-back and left-right directions.

The above-mentioned floor 3 is formed as a flat plate having a good flatness accuracy, and is made of plywood or the like.
The support 2 is attached to the outer frame 1 in a floating state in the vertical, horizontal, and diagonal directions via the vibration absorbing means 10, and the article is placed on the floor 3.

As shown in FIG. 4, the vibration absorbing means 10 includes a first mounting body 11 fixed to the support body 2, a second mounting body 12 fixed to the floor body 3, and these first mounting body 11. The second mounting body 12 and the vibration absorbing body 13 are interposed between the first mounting body 11 and the second mounting body 12, which are rigid plate-like members made of metal or the like and are provided at predetermined intervals. The vibration absorber 13 made of a wire rope or the like is attached in a spiral shape so as to penetrate the first attachment body 11 and the second attachment body 12.

In the vibration absorbing means 10, the first mounting body 11 and the second mounting body 12 are attached to the support body 2 and the floor body 3 in a substantially horizontal state and at an oblique angle. One that is installed side by side, that is, FIG. 1, FIG. 3, and FIG.
As shown in (a), the four corners d of the outer frame body 1 (support body 2)
In FIG. 1, the mounting surfaces of the first mounting body 11 and the second mounting body 12 are tilted at about 45 ° and mounted.
As shown in (b), the inner portion e of the outer frame body 1 (support body 2)
In the above, the mounting surfaces of the first mounting body 11 and the second mounting body 12 are mounted in a substantially horizontal state, and by disposing a plurality of them at predetermined intervals, a uniform and stable vibration absorbing action is obtained. It can be performed.

The floor member 3 and the side wall members 4a of the outer frame 1 are
An elastic member 15 made of rubber or the like is interposed between the inner peripheral portion of 4b and the inner peripheral portion of 4b.
The peripheral portion of the floor body 3 is fitted into the recessed portion, and the outer end surface of the outer frame body 1 is slidably frictionally brought into contact with the side wall members 4a and 4b of the outer frame 1. As a result, the airtightness of the cavity 6 which is the inside of the outer frame 1 is obtained, and the outer frame 1 is deflected when the outer frame 1 is moved in the up / down / left / right / oblique directions to absorb vibrations, and the side wall members 4a and 4b are provided. Maintains contact with the surface and does not create a gap.

When the freight train b travels, the vibrations from the tracks tend to be transmitted to the floor 3 through the wheels, the bed b1, the support 2 (outer frame 1), and the floor 3 is , Vibration absorbing means 1
It is floatingly attached to the outer frame body 1 and the support body 2 by 0, and the vibration is not transmitted to the floor body 3 because the vibration absorbing means 10 absorbs the vibration.

That is, in FIG. 4B, the loading platform b1
As shown in FIG. 6B, the vertical vibration X transmitted from the support body 2 to the support body 2 is absorbed by the first mounting body 11 in the vibration absorbing means 10.
Since the mounting surfaces of the second mounting body 12 and the second mounting body 12 are mounted in a substantially horizontal state, each of the spirally arranged vibration absorbing bodies 13 bends in the vertical direction to absorb the vertical vibration motion X, and is transmitted to the floor body 3. Do not let

Further, in FIGS. 4A and 4B, the left and right (lateral) vibrations M and Y transmitted from the cargo bed b1 to the support body 2 are as follows:
As shown in FIG. 6A, in the vibration absorbing means 10,
The mounting surfaces of the first mounting body 11 and the second mounting body 12 are mounted at an angle of about 45 °, and the first mounting body 11 and the second mounting body 12 are connected to each other as shown in FIG. 6B. Since the mounting surface is mounted in a substantially horizontal state, each of the spirally arranged vibration absorbers 13 is bent in the left-right (horizontal) direction and left-right (horizontal).
The vibration motions M and Y are absorbed and are not transmitted to the floor body 3.

Further, in FIG. 4 (b), the oblique vibration Z transmitted from the cargo bed b1 to the support 2 is, in the vibration absorbing means 10, as shown in FIG. Since the mounting surface with the mounting body 12 is tilted at about 45 °, each of the spirally arranged vibration absorbing bodies 13 has a structure of about 4 degrees.
It bends in the direction of 5 ° to absorb the oblique vibration motion Z and does not transmit it to the floor body 3.
